PURPOSETo observe the effect of gene therapy mediated by oral administration of attenuated Salmonella carrying tip30 and IFN-γ genes in human tongue carcinoma nude mouse model.METHODS25 four-week-old BALB/C male nude mice were divided randomly into 5 groups based on the differently harboring genes in the recombinant attenuated Salmonella typhimuriums SL7207, which included blank group (PBS), control group (SL7207), IFN treatments group (SL7207-pCI-IFN), tip30 treatment group (SL7207-pCI-tip30) and the combination of IFN and tip30 treatment group (SL7207-pCI-tip30/IFN). On 10d after submandibular subcutaneous injection of Tca8113 cells into the mice, the recombinant attenuated Salmonella typhimuriums were orally administrated 3 times at 1 week interval. The treatment effect indicators included the growth curve, the tumor inhabitation rate, the survival rate, the apoptosis typical DNA ladder and the protein expressions of tip30 and IFN-γ in tumor cells. Statistical analysis was performed with SPSS15.0 software package.RESULTSThe growth curve, the tumor inhabitation rate and the survival rate indicated that the tumor in the PBS group constantly grew up and induced the animal death in earlier time, while the SL7207 treatment had a slight inhibiting effect compared with PBS group. However, the SL7207-pCI-IFN group and the SL7207-pCI-tip30 had a moderate inhibiting effect compared with the SL7207 group, while the combination of IFN and tip30 had the strongest inhibiting effect. The protein expressions of tip30 and IFN-γ were detected in tumor cells while the typical DNA ladders of apoptosis were observed only in the tip30 gene transfer groups (SL7207-pCI-tip30 and SL7207-pCI-tip30/IFN).CONCLUSIONSThe recombinant attenuated Salmonella typhimurium possesses a capacity of gene transfer in vivo through oral administration. The combination of the harboring tip30 and IFN-γ genes have synergistic inhibiting tumor effect for tongue carcinoma.

PURPOSE:To explore the effectiveness of Osteopontin siRNA(OPNsiRNA) on viability and invasiveness of Tca 8113 by attenuated Salmonella typhimurium.METHODS: Synthesised OPNsiRNA and nonsense ControlsiRNA were separately constructed into expression vector pIRES2-EGFP,and were transferred into attenuated Salmonella SL7207.The tongue cancer cell line Tca 8113 was infected by the recombinant Salmonella SL7207,named SL-OPNsiRNA and SL-ControlsiRNA respectively.The infection rate,growth,apoptosis,migration and invasion were observed while the protein expressions of OPN,MMP-2 and uPA were detected by Western blot.SPSS15.0 software package was used for statistical analysis.RESULTS: The infection rates of the recombinant Salmonellas both were more than 80.0% without significant difference(P>0.05).The growth was significantly inhibited and the apoptosis was significantly induced after infection of SL-OPNsiRNA compared with SL-ControlsiRNA.After 24h-infection of SL-OPNsiRNA and SL-ControlsiRNA,the migration index was 0.56±0.10 and 0.82±0.05(n=12,P<0.01),the invasion index were 0.53±0.13and 0.83±0.06(n=12,P<0.01),respectively,and the intra-cell proteins of OPN,MMP-2 and uPA were also significantly down-regulated by OPNsiRNA compared with ControlsiRNA.CONCLUSIONS:OPNsiRNA could be effectively transferred into tongue cancer cells through attenuated Salmonella,and inhibited caner cell growth and metastasis.
PURPOSE To culture primary mouse odontoblast and to provide a base for study on inducing ES cells to odontoblast. METHODS Lower incisor germs were removed from 1-week-old mouse. The dental papillae were isolated in microscope, and the dental papillae cells were dispersed using 0.25% collagenase and 0.25% trypsin. The cell clones, which had similar morphology to odontoblasts, were selected for further culturing. The primary cultured cells were identified by light and electron microscopes and mRNA expression of mouse dentin sialophoprotein. RESULTS The cultured cells had the same morphology and ultrastructure. They were rich in Golgi's complex, ribosome and rough endoplasmic reticulum. These cells expressed DSPP at mRNA levels. CONCLUSION The cultured cells were mouse odontoblast-like cells. The method could be used for the study of odontal cells in vitro.
To evaluate the clinical results of ceramic optimized polymer (Targis) posterior inlays.345 type I cavities were divided into two groups: 170 in Targis inlays group (42 premolars and 128 molars) and 175 in control group (composite resin inlays, 45 premolars and 130 molars). The clinical effects of Targis inlays and composite resin inlays in posterior teeth were compared in marginal discoloration, marginal adaption, secondary caries, anatomic shape integrity, fractures of tooth and color match 3 years later. The data were analyzed using Chi-square test.3 years after treatment, 166 Targis inlays were followed up, 2 had marginal discoloration, 158 had good marginal adaption, 162 had anatomic shape integrity, 1 had secondary caries, 161 had color match, and 5 had fractures of teeth. 169 composite resin inlays were followed up, 27 had marginal discoloration, 134 had good marginal adaption, 150 had anatomic shape integrity, 20 had secondary caries, 164 had color match,5 had fractures of teeth. The marginal discoloration, marginal adaption, secondary caries, anatomic shape integrity of Targis inlays were better than that of composite resin inlays (P < 0.05), but fractures of teeth was not different between inlays in the two group (P > 0.05).Targis posterior inlays is a good newly developed prosthesis.
PURPOSE:To investigate the methods of induction of mouse embryonic stem cells to differentiate into odontoblast-like cells by co-culture with pulp fibroblast.METHODS:By suspension culture, embryonic stem cells were induced to form embryoid bodies. Then the cells from embryoid bodies were co-cultured with pulp fibroblast in Transwell system for differentiation toward odontoblast-like cells.RESULTS:By RT-PCR analysis, embryoid body cells gave rise to the cell population expressing DSPP, a specific odontoblast cell marker, after 10 days of co-culture with pulp fibroblast and the expression of DSPP was enhanced after 15 days of co-culture. On the other hand, the expression of DSPP was not detected in the isolately cultured embryoid body cells.CONCLUSIONS:Embryonic stem cells can be induced into odontoblast-like cells by co-culture with pulp fibroblast. PURPOSE:To evaluate the clinical effect of two light cured pit and fissure sealants for preventing pit and fissure caries.METHODS:416 health permanent teeth in 162 children aged 6 to 8 years old children were divided into two groups, enameloplasty sealant technique (EST) and cup-shaped brush sealant technique (CST) were used in two groups, respeitively. 90 and 112 contralateral healthy teeth were used as self controls respectively. The rate of the sealant reservation and the incidence of caries were compared in the two groups, and the clinical effect of the two groups was compared using SPSS10.0 software package for Chi-square test.RESULTS:After 3 years, the rate of the sealant reservation and the incidence of caries of EST were 85.4% and 0.9% respectively, the rate of the sealant reservation and the incidence of caries of CST were 63.8% and 6.7% respectively. Statistical analysis revealed a significant difference (P<0.05) between the two groups.CONCLUSION:EST and CST both have good clinical effects, While EST is superior to CST in preventing pit and fissure caries.
Objective:To observe the inhibitory effect of recombinant attenuated Salmonella typhimurium(AST) harboring eukaryotic expression plasmids encoding (Tip30, IFN-g and Tip30 fused with human IFN-g gene) on tumor angiogenesis in BALB/c mice with human salivary adenoid cystic carcinoma. Methods: Twenty-five 4-week-old BALB/c male nude mice were equally randomized into 5 groups: control group (PBS group), simple attenuated Salmonella group (SL7207 group), AST harboring plasmid pCI-IFN group (SL7207/pCI-IFN group), AST harboring plasmid pCI-Tip30 group(SL7207/pCI-Tip30 group), and AST harboring co-expressing plasmid pCI-Tip30/IFN group (SL7207/pCI-Tip30/IFN group). BALB/c mice in all groups received submandibular administration of ACC-2 cells suspension. The control group received oral PBS 10 d after injection, and the other groups received different recombinant Salmonella typhimuria 3 times weekly. Then the tumor size, tumor-bearing survival time and tumor microvascular density (MVD) in ACC-2 tumor were determined. Results: Compared with the control group, the tumor sizes of the 4 treatment groups were smaller and the tumor-bearing survival times were longer (P 0.05). Compared with the SL7207 group, tumor sizes of Tip30 and human IFN-g gene treatment groups were smaller and the tumor-bearing survival times were longer (P0.05). Compared with the single gene groups, the tumor size of the fusion genes treatment group were smaller and the tumor-bearing survival time were longer (P0.05). Compared with the other 3 groups, the microvascular of density the 2 treatment groups harboring Tip30 gene was lower. Compared with the treatment group harboring Tip30 gene, the microvascular density of the fusion gene treatment group was lower (P0.05). Conclusion: Both AST-mediated Tip30 gene treatment and IFN-g gene treatment can inhibit tumor growth, and the fusion gene treatment of the 2 has better inhibitory effect than the single gene, indicating that there is synergy between the 2 genes.
Objective: To observe inhibitor of 4 kinds constructed attenuated Salmonella typhimurium on the lungs metastasis transplant tumor growth in BALB/C nude mice with human salivary adenoid cystic carcinoma. Methods: 25 four-week-old BALB/C male nude mice were divided randomly into 5 groups, each group had 5 mice. They were the control group (PBS), the simple attenuated Salmonella group (SL7207), the recombinant attenuated Salmonella typhimuriums haboring plasmid pCI-IFN therapy group(SL7207/pCI-IFN), the recombinant attenuated Salmonella typhimuriums haboring plasmid pCI-Tip30 therapy group (SL7207/pCI-Tip30) and the recombinant attenuated Salmonella typhimuriums haboring co-expressing plasmid pCI-Tip30/IFN therapy group(SL7207/pCI-Tip30/IFN). All groups were injected ACC-M cells suspension at the tail vein. The control group accepted PBS by oral administration 10 days after injection, and the other groups accepted the different recombinant Salmonella typhimuriums respectively, once every 2 weeks and 3 times in all. Then the ACC-M lung metastasis tumor were detected with the expressions of Tip30 and human IFN-γ gene, tumor size, tumor weight, and mice survival period with tumor. Results: There were Tip30 and human IFN-γ gene expression in cytoplasm of ACC-M lungs metastasis transplant tumor cells in all therapy groups. The tumor size and weight of the therapy groups were lower than that of the control group, the rate of suppressing of the therapy groups were higher than that of the control group and mice survival period of therapy groups were longer than the control group. In the therapy groups haboring Tip30 and human IFN-γ gene, the tumor size, tumor weight were lower than that of the SL7207 group, the rate of suppressing were higher than that of SL7207 group and mice survival period were longer than that of the SL7207 group. In the united genes therapy group, the tumor size, tumor weight were lower than that of the single gene groups, the ratio of suppressing tumor were higher than that of the single gene group and mice survival period were longer than that of the single gene groups. Conclusion: Both the attenuated Salmonella typhimurium and Salmonella typhimurium had evident inhibitor effect on the lungs metastasis transplant tumor growth in BALB/C nude mice with human salivary adenoid cystic carcinoma. The united genes may have better inhibitor effect than single gene, because there are synergism between them.
Objective: To investigate the object analysis of lymph node pathologic lesion by using magnetic resonance imaging. Methods: For 22 patients suffering various kinds of disorders involving lymph nodes in the head and neck, magnetic resonance imaging was applied in assessment of lymph nodes status and compared with histological sections. Results: In 22 cases, the coincidence rate of MRI with the pathologic diagnosis was 95%(21/22). Conclusion: MRI could provide objective evidence for diagnosis of lymph node in the head and neck, which was one of the important examinations in detecting various kinds of disorders involving lymph node in the head and neck.

AIM:To provide theoretical basis and experimental evidence for diagnosis and therapy of indirect injuries of dental pulp in gunshot wounds.METHODS:The levels of IL-1 in different stages were studied using immunohistochemical method to evaluate its functions in inflammatory process of dental pulps.RESULTS:IL-1 expression was detected by immunohistochemical assay in postwound conditions.The results showed that positive staining of IL-1 was observed predominantly on infiltrating inflammatory cells,vasculars endothelial cells and some fibroblasts,which was consistent to the recruitment and activation of inflammatory cells,and with the severity duration of pulpal tissue injury and response.CONCLUSION:These results indicate that the IL-1 is involved in regulating physiologic responses of dental pulp injuries in maxillofacial trauma by a projectile.
The ameloblasts are the key cells during odontogenesis,a nd they have been already cultured in vitro . The amelogenin is the extracellul ar matrix synthesized and secreted by the ameloblasts, and it plays a crucial role during amelogenesis. The multiplication and differentiation of the ameloblasts w ere controlled by many factors. This article reviews the culture of ameloblasts, the study of amelogenin and the controlling factors of the multiplication and d ifferentiation of the ameloblasts.
Objective: To construct attenuated salmonella typhimurium haboring an eukaryotic co-expression plasmid encoding TIP30 and human IFN-γ gene and observing its effect on the growth of adenoid cystic carcinoma. Methods: The TIP30 and human IFN-γ genes were amplified by PCR and inserted into eukaryotic expression vector pCI-neofor the construction of expression plasmids pCI-TIP30 and pCI-IFN, respectively. A co-expression plasmid pCI-TIP30/IFN was constructed by linking TIP30 and human IFN-γ gene using the sequence of internal ribosome binding sequence (IRES). Three recombinant expression plasmids were transformed into an attenuated AroA'autotrophic mutant of salmonella typhimurium SL7207, the resultant bacteria were used to infected murine macrophage in vitro and the expressed products were detected by Western blot and ELISA, respectively. Tumor growth was observed by oral administration of the recombinant salmonella typhimuriums to the nude mouse with adenoid cystic carcinoma. Results: Murine macrophage infected with recombinant salmonella transformed with both plasmids pCI-TIP30 and pCI-TIP30/IFN could express TIP30 protein, and murine macrophage infected with recombinant salmonella transformed with pCI-IFN or pCI-TIP30/IFN could secret human IFN-γ in the culture supernatant. Attenuated salmonella typhimurium and three constructed recombinant salmonella typhimuriums all had evident inhibition onthe tumor growth in nude mouse with adenoid cystic carcinoma. Conclusion: The recombinant attenuated salmonella typhimuriums haboring plasmid pCI-TIP30, plasmidpCI-IFN and co-expressing plasmidp-CI-TIP30/IFN were successfully constructed, which could inhibit the growth of adenoid cystic carcinoma in nude mouse.

Objective To analyze the epidemiological characters of the original mass in the carotid triangle area. Methods This article had analyzed 267 cases of the original mass in the carotid triangle area. Results The incidence rate of the original benign tumor was 49. 06% , among which the branchial cleft cyst was the first rank, accounted for 23. 97% ; the vascular tumor was the second rank, accounted for 15. 73% . The incidence rate of the inflammation was 30. 71% , among which chronic lymph node reactive hyperplasia was the first rank, accounted for 18. 73% ; the tuberculous lymphadenitis was the second rank, accounted for 10. 01% . The incidence rate of the original malignant tumor was 20. 22% , among which the metastasizing malignant tumor was the first rank, accounted for 10. 49% . Conclusion The incidence rate of the original benign tumor in the original mass in the carotid triangle area was the first rank, the inflammation was the second rank, the malignant tumor was the third rank, the ratio was about 5:3:2.
